Check engine light is a "catch-all" warning
The Check Engine Light is an alert that could indicate many car problems. It could come on due to various reasons, from a loose gas cap to a failing transmission. The majority of people who receive this warning won't know what to do unless they bring their car to a professional mechanic who can run computer diagnostic tests to determine the root of the issue.
There are two kinds of issues that could cause the Check Engine light to appear the other being a specific engine issue or a catch-all one. If you are unsure what is causing your check engine lightto come on, the first step is running an OBD II scan. There are many shops that can conduct these tests for a nominal cost, or you could buy a scanner for yourself. While codes cannot identify the root of the issue however they can point you to the right direction.
You might be thinking about why your check engine light appears after you've been driving your car for a long time. This is not something to ignore. It can cause your car to have poor performance and low fuel economy. Additionally, you could release more pollutants into the air. Moreover, the longer you do not pay attention to a check engine light and the more damage it can cause.
Check engine light flashing indicates that the issue is urgent. If this happens, take your car to a mechanic as soon as possible. This will enable you to diagnose the problem as quickly as is possible.
Car diagnostics can uncover issues with exhaust, transmission or oil tank
Diagnostics for cars are a great way to spot problems before they turn into major issues. Modern cars are equipped with an engine control unit (ECU), which analyzes the performance of the vehicle. If there's a problem, the ECU will illuminate on the dashboard. The ECU will issue an error code when an issue is detected.
With these diagnostic tests, mechanics can find issues with different components of a car. These diagnostic tests are performed using specialized software and bmw diagnostic tools to find problems in any vehicle system. They will identify the cause of the issue and tell you if it is required to be fixed or replaced.
Car diagnostics can help identify issues with various components like the transmission, oil tank, or exhaust. If a problem is discovered the diagnostics of a car can assist the mechanic to fix the issue fast. It can also assist in preventing the occurrence of more serious issues and result in more expensive repairs.
Car diagnostics are the most effective method of determining if your vehicle is having issues and the cause. A mechanic can pinpoint the smallest issue before it becomes serious. The cost of car diagnostics is contingent on the model and the make of your vehicle , as well as any possible issues. A basic test can run around $40, while more in-depth analysis could cost several hundred dollars.
